Calgary city council prepares to review motions to scrap the climate emergency declaration, with councillors Landon Johnston and Andre Chabot leading the charge. Johnston seeks to remove the label due to its symbolic nature and political implications, while Chabot demands a detailed breakdown of climate spending and outcomes. Despite recent environmental wins, greenhouse gas emissions continue to rise, prompting council to reassess the declarations effectiveness and cost.
